Job summaryWe are seeking an experienced full-time Consultant Psychiatrist who will work at Cygnet Hospital Kewstoke and provide senior medical cover on our 12-bed male PICU service which deals with emergency and crisis admissions.The post holder will be the Responsible Clinician and will oversee and maintain the care of all ward inpatients as required and will also have responsibility for auditing the medical services rendered at the ward and ensuring their good quality in accordance to GMC standards of good medical practice and other relevant professional guidelines.In this role, your expertise will be the driving force for life-changing treatment fully supported by a Specialty Doctor and first-class multidisciplinary team including qualified nurses, psychologist and occupational therapist.And you'll have the opportunity to progress to Medical Director Level through our management schemes.Main duties of the jobCygnet Hospital Kewstoke has a "Good" overall CQC rating and provides emergency admissions services for men and women, and a pathway for women to rehabilitation including a specialist service for personality disorder for up to 71 patients.Nash Ward is our male PICU service which deals with emergency and crisis admissions. Our aim is a short, rapid intervention to help people regain a sense of control and order in their lives, so they can move to a less restrictive care setting and return home.Service users usually come to us in crisis, may be non-compliant with their medication or this could be their first presentation with mental health symptoms. All service users are detained under the Mental Health Act.The post holder will be the Responsible Clinician and have overall medical responsibility of patient treatment, whilst liaising closely with the Multi-Disciplinary Team (Psychologists, Occupational Therapists, Registered Mental Health Nurses, Social Workers etc.)The post holder will be expected to act as a positive role model, maintaining and demonstrating a positive attitude towards patients, their families, visitors and other staff.All our patients are NHS patients. This role is based onNash Ward,ourmale PICU service which can support up to 12 patients.The ethos of our service is about assessing and treating service users in the least restrictive environment and planning for discharge in a robust and timely fashion. With a focus on stabilisation, we will support service users to manage their mental health, reinforce daily living skills and prepare for independent life back in the community.Service users on Nash have support from the full MDT with a range of interventions available including occupational therapy, psychology, social work, advocacy, IMHAH services and access to a GP. We excel in quickly stabilising some of the most acutely unwell service users.Our multi-disciplinary team works across the whole hospital and makes use of a broad range of therapies, including CBT, Schema Therapy, EMDR and DBT that are tailored to individual needs. We run a number of groups, such as a Hearing Voices Group, which many of our service users find useful as a way to share their experience.Cygnet Hospital Kewstokeprovides an emergency admissions servicefor men and a pathway for women from low secure to rehabilitation including a specialist servicefor personality disorder and has a"Good" overall CQC rating.The hospital has more than 16 acres of landscaped grounds and overlooks the Bristol Channel.
